原文:lintcode-57-三数之和

三数之和 给出一个有n个整数的数组S,在S中找到三个整数a, b, c,找到所有使得a b c 的三元组。 注意事项 在三元组 a, b, c ,要求a lt b lt c。 结果不能包含重复的三元组。 样例 如S , 你需要返回的三元组集合的是: , , , , 标签 数组 排序 两根指针 脸书 思路 参考资料 首先升序排序数组 然后定义下标变量 k , i , j 。如果简单的遍历,那么跟是 ...

2017-06-28 17:38 0 1173 推荐指数:

查看详情

lintcode:三之和

题目 三之和 给出一个有n个整数的数组S,在S中找到三个整数a, b, c,找到所有使得a + b + c = 0的三元组。 样例 如S = {-1 0 1 2 -1 -4}, 你需要返回的三元组集合 ...

Tue Oct 27 05:20:00 CST 2015 4 2441
[LintCode/LeetCode]——两和、三和、四

LintCode有大部分题目来自LeetCode,但LeetCode比较卡,下面以LintCode为平台,简单介绍我AC的几个题目,并由此引出一些算法基础。 1)两之和(two-sum) 题目编号:56,链接:http://www.lintcode.com/zh-cn/problem ...

Sat Jan 14 06:06:00 CST 2017 1 11597
[算法]两之和,三之和

1. 两之和 给定一个整数数组和一个目标值,找出数组中和为目标值的两个数。 你可以假设每个输入只对应一种答案,且同样的元素不能被重复利用。 示例: LeetCode:https://leetcode-cn.com/problems/two-sum/description/ 思路 ...

Wed Apr 18 09:09:00 CST 2018 0 1725
算法-----三之和等于0

之和 给定一个包含 n 个整数的数组 nums,判断 nums 中是否存在三个元素 a,b,c ,使得 a + b + c = 0 ?找出所有满足条件 且不重复的三元组。 我的解答: 第一版: 写的超级复杂,超级垃圾,而且是O(n^3)的算法,3000个数 ...

Mon Jan 28 23:52:00 CST 2019 0 1130
C++ 三之和

来自leecode做题时,发现的双指针用法,觉得挺有意思所以记录一下 链接:https://leetcode-cn.com/problems/3sum 题目: 给你一个包含 n 个整数的数组 n ...

Fri Aug 21 18:08:00 CST 2020 0 564
关于两之和的算法

介绍一下简单的算法: 给定一个整数数组和一个目标值,找出数组中和为目标值的两个数。 你可以假设每个输入只对应一种答案,且同样的元素不能被重复利用。 示例: 对于这道题,首先想到的就是暴力方 ...

Sat Aug 04 00:41:00 CST 2018 0 1180
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M